About this property
Squirrels Drey | Hot Tub Stay in the Cotswolds
Summary:
A private hideaway in the Cotswolds, made for slow mornings and hot tub nights. Squirrels Drey is one of three pods on site with plush interiors, a private hot tub, smart TV and high-end touches throughout. Outside, there’s a bookable sauna, fire pits, BBQs and a pizza oven to share. One well-behaved dog is welcome. Design-led and quietly indulgent - this is a peaceful escape where comfort takes centre stage.
The Space:
• Private design-led pod with comfy bed and sofa
• Hot tub under cover, so rain never ruins a soak
• Smart TV (Netflix, Prime, YouTube-ready)
• Dog-friendly, because they deserve a break too
• Well-equipped kitchen & hotel style bathroom
Guest Access:
🧖 Shared extras (just a stroll away)
• Bookable outdoor sauna – 1 hour daily use included
• Pizza oven and BBQ for proper outdoor eats
• Fire pits, swing ball, badminton, and space to just chill
• Laundry area for muddy boots and soggy socks
The Neighborhood:
Tucked in the countryside near Upper Minety, the site feels off-grid in the best way—peaceful, private, and properly quiet. You’re surrounded by open skies, fields and fresh air, but still within a short drive of Malmesbury’s indie shops and historic charm, or the lakes for paddleboarding, wild swims and lazy pub lunches. Remote, but not removed. Hidden, but not hard to reach.
Getting Around:
You’ll want a car here - this is countryside with a capital C. That said, once you’re parked, you might not feel like leaving. The lakes, local towns and walking routes are all easy to reach, and there’s plenty to explore if you fancy stretching your legs. Kemble station (for direct trains from London) is around 20 minutes away by car, and there’s good access to Cirencester, Malmesbury and beyond.
Other Things to Note:
⚠️ Need to know:
• Adult-only retreat (sorry, no little ones)
• No parties, no smoking, no noise after 10PM
• Strong WiFi and Central Heating
•Recycling + Waste sorted for you
Interaction with Guests:
🗝️ Your Stay, Your Way
• Self check-in with key box
• 24/7 host messaging support
• Emergency numbers and team on hand
• Local tips and ideas just a message away
